Machete
Machete was recalled on 3 July 2009 under EU Safety Gate alert 0868/09. Cuts risk reported by Germany. The product poses a risk of cuts because the hollow pin passing through the end of the handle, used to secure the handle to the blade tang, is missing.

Risk Description
The product poses a risk of cuts because the hollow pin passing through the end of the handle, used to secure the handle to the blade tang, is missing. Thus, the blade can come loose during use.
Measures Taken
Type of economic operator taking notified measure(s): OtherCategory of measure(s): Voluntary recall from consumers by the manufacturer.Date of entry into force: Unknown
Product Description
Machete or cutting knife with plastic handle, available with various types of metal blade.
